This behaviour can be caused by 4 things:
1. rudder trimmer. you can move it to the left side. from your video its on the right side! so your helicopter behave correct. the trimmer is a horizontal bar below your left stick.
2. your rotor isn't screw on tight.
3. one of the engines has been damaged
4. gyro has been damaged.

did u ever get it too fly right ihave the lama v3 and you always have to adjust trim the best way to do is to hold heli in hand by skids once in your hands spool up the heli and you will fill it pull on way or the other at this point trim with tx trim tabs until desired setting for ex. if heli wants to go forward set trim on cyclic back until heli levels out any questions just holler
